Make a Difference

Primary front-line Manager and contact for personnel and other activities in the Property Management Maintenance Department with the Community Health Westfield Hospital. Ensures the coordination of labor and materials to provide the repair, preventive maintenance, and project work is completed expeditiously and, in a cost, effective manner. Oversees department operations, revising procedures and personnel demands, to meet the expectations of the department customers.

Serves as a leader to implement an emergency plan of action to address critical equipment or system failures. He/She is responsible for the shop, house, physical plant, as well as construction/renovation activities. Candidate will have a strong history and understanding of Environment of Care plans and working successfully with outside regulatory agencies. Strong project management skills involving multiple simultaneous projects and activities as well as coordination of contractor and vendor activities are required.

Skills and Qualifications
  • 4 year / Bachelor's Degree :
    Bachelor degree required. Preferably in Facilities Management, Architecture, Engineering, Technology, Construction Management, Health Sciences or Business (Required)
  • In lieu of the above education requirements, a combination of experience and education will be considered.
  • 5+ years:
    Five (5) years of verifiable hospital maintenance supervisory experience, as well as, has experience or knowledge of all aspects of hospital maintenance operations (required)
  • Implementing the department work through effective utilization of labor, material and funding.
  • Ensure personnel are assigned to job tasks which align the employees’ talents where they are most effective.
  • Effectively utilize the Call One Center work requests and asset management data.
  • Determine and cause the execution of the most effective means for resolving operational problems, accomplishing work request and preventive maintenance by consulting appropriate resources to meet the needs and expectations of department customers.
  • Ensure high quality and cost-effective materials are selected for job completion.
  • Ensure the planning of material and labor flow to minimize lost time and material waste for all work performed.
  • In conjunction with Director creates department budget and provides on-going management and oversight of approved budget to meet those financial expectations.
  • Has involvement and responsibility, at the discretion of the director, for capital dollars allocated to the facility department.
  • Establishes, with the Facilities Director, action plans which result in accomplishment of departmental objectives.
  • Regularly obtain input from subordinates and integrate their ideas into action plans.
  • Review department activities and suggest new or improved methods to achieve higher quality and more cost-effective results for improved customer satisfaction.
  • Implement department decisions in a positive and supportive manner.
  • Assists the Facilities Director with establishing and maintaining effective communication with other departments and within own department.
  • Conduct walk-through inspections of all units and discuss maintenance with a variety of unit staff to improve customer satisfaction.
  • Maintains open two-way communication with subordinates.
  • Provide necessary follow-up on maintenance problems and employee concerns.
  • Assists Facilities Director to provide effective customer service to the ambulatory medical office/surgery facilities.
